Ewing Woman Missing: Police Ewing Woman Missing: Police
Ewing Woman Missing: Police A 63-year-old Ewing woman was reported missing on Monday, June 1, authorities said. Maria Rein was last seen Sunday, May 31 at 3 p.m. on Greenway Avenue in Ewing, Ewing police said.  She was last seen wearing a blue jean jacket, blue shirt and blue legging pants, police said. Rein frequents the Mill Hill neighborhood of Trenton and the Trenton Transit Center.  Anyone with information is asked to contact Detective David Massi at 609-882-1313 x 5566 or by email at [email protected]

Person Gunned Down In Targeted Shooting At Salem County Apartment: PD Person Gunned Down In Targeted Shooting At Salem County Apartment: PD
Person Gunned Down In Targeted Shooting At Salem County Apartment: PD A person was fatally shot in Salem County on Saturday, May 30, authorities said. At 5:30 p.m., officers responded to an apartment on Lee Street in Woodsboro and found one person dead with multiple gunshot wounds, Woodstown police said. The victim was targeted in the shooting, police said. A suspect has not been taken into custody but police said there is no danger to the public, police said. The identity of the victim and suspect have not been released, police said. The shooting remains under investigation, police said.
